每日一题(10)—— 数组与指针

分析下面的代码,求输出结果。数组 int a[5] = {1,2,3,4,5}; int *p = (int *)(&a + 1); printf("%d %d",*(a + 1),*(p - 1)); 分析:spa a —— 数组首元素的地址  等价于 &a[0]3d &a —— 数组的首地址指针 int —— 4字节code *(a + 1) = a[1] = 2;blog 数组a的类型是
相关文章
相关标签/搜索